Spend time training the employees on how to use a planogram. Do not adopt a process that you cannot sustain. In other words, if it takes a ton of time to create, then your likelihood of doing it every month will grow less and less as time passes. And eventually you will stop. Too many retailers make the planogram process too complicated and eventually lose steam after a few months. Here are some best practices to follow when using planograms. The key is to follow the principle of planograms not so much the fancy printouts. It can be used to create a planogram for a retail store.

Don't get stuck thinking you need a piece of software to planogram your store. If you are a small retailer, say one store, planograms are a bit harder to pull off. A planogram is one of the best merchandising tools for presenting products to the customer.
